The present invention relates to a training and exercise device and more specifically a sparring, timing and eye-hand coordination training device providing the user with a target ball suspended and slidably adjustable upon a resilient cord with a weighted base securing the lower end of the cord, a means of adjusting the tension at the upper end of said cord and a means of securing the upper end of the cord overhead to a sound structure. An appropriately weighted base, a resilient cord and a means to secure the upper end to a sound attachment point means the exercise space can remain flexible; set the base beneath the attachment point, adjust the height of the target ball, hook the upper end of the cord in place and set the tension. When done the user unhooks the upper end of the resilient cord, safely bundles said cord and target ball, moves the base away for storage and the exercise area is open again.
